Murphy’s Town Hall Athenry 58 15th February 1959 – a promo slip for the Hall Cinema records that Destry, a 1954 Western starring Audie Murphy was shown @ 8.30pm (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 14th February 1959, page 13). 17th February 1959 – Interpol, a 1957 Film Noir starring Victor Mature & Anita Ekberg was shown @ 8.30pm (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 14th February 1959, page 13). 20th February 1959 – Dragnet, a 1947 crime movie, starring Henry Wilcoxon, Mary Brian, Douglass Dumbrille, Virginia Dale, Don C. Harvey, and Ralph Dunn was screened in the Hall in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 14th February 1959, page 13). 7th March 1959 – Athenry Players performed The Playboy of the Western World in the Hall, a 1907 comedy play in Three Acts by JM Synge (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 7th March 1959, page 15). 7th April 1959 – Tall in the Saddle, a 1944 Western starring John Wayne and Ella Raines was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 4th April 1959, page 15). 14th April 1959 – Picnic, a 1955 romantic comedy starring William Holden and Kim Novak, was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 11th April 1959, page 13). 12th & 13th May 1959 – Rooney, a 1958 comedy starring John Gregson, Barry Fitzgerald and Noel Purcell, was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 9th May 1959, page 15). 23rd & 24th June 1959 – The Rising of the Moon, a 1957 film directed by John Ford starring Cyril Cusack, Noel Purcell, Maureen Potter et al, with narration by Tyrone Power (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 20th June 1959, page 15). The film consists of three episodes all set in Ireland:  The Majesty of the Law, based on a short story by Frank O'Connor  A Minute's Wait, based on a 1914 One Act comedy by Martin J. McHugh  1921, based on the play The Rising of the Moon by Lady Gregory. 3rd July 1959 – That Certain Feeling, a 1956 comedy starring Bob Hope, Eva Marie Saint and George Sanders was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 27th June 1959, page 13). 15th August 1959 – Ramsbottom Rides Again, a 1956 Western Comedy starring Arthur Askey, Sid James and Sabrina (Norma Ann Sykes), was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 8th August 1959, page 13). 15th September 1959 – The Barretts of Wimpole Street, a 1957 movie (based on the 1930 play of the same name) starring Jennifer Jones, John Gielgud and Virginia McKenna, was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 12th September 1959, page 13). 4th October 1959 – Ice Cold in Alex, a 1958 WWII movie, starring John Mills & Sylvia Syms was screened in the Hall, (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 3rd October 1959, page 15). See poster image at the back. 30th October 1959 – Ill Met By Moonlight, 105 a 1957 WWII era film (based on a 1950 book of the same name), starring Dirk Bogarde and Cyril Cusack was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 24th October 1959, page 15). 12th, 13th & 14th November 1959 – Athenry Players performed Sive, a 1959 play in Three Acts by John B Keane, in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 7th November 1959, page 15). 20th November 1959 – Gunfight at the O.K. Corral, a 1957 Western starring Burt Lancaster, Kirk Douglas, Rhonda Fleming, Dennis Hopper, Lee Van Cleef and DeForest Kelley was screened in the Hall (source: Hall Journal, see also Connacht Tribune 14th November 1959, page 15). 105 Released in the US under the title Night Ambush. NB: Not to be confused with the 1946 Micheál Mac Liammóir stage play Ill Met By Moonlight.
